ABSTRACT

Aim:

To assess galectin-3 (Gal-3) levels and their relationship with clinical status and right ventricular (RV) performance in adults with RV pressure overload of various mechanisms due to congenital heart disease. Materials &

methods:

A cross-sectional study was conducted. Patients underwent clinical examination, blood testing and transthoracic echocardiography.

Results:

The study included 63 patients with congenitally corrected transposition of the great arteries, 41 patients with Eisenmenger syndrome and 20 healthy controls. Gal-3 concentrations were higher in patients compared with controls (7.83 vs 6.11 ng/ml; p = 0.002). Biomarker levels correlated with age, New York Health Association class, N-terminal probrain natriuretic peptide and RV function only in congenitally corrected transposition of the great arteries patients.

Conclusion:

Gal-3 profile in congenital heart disease patients and pressure-overloaded RV differs according to the cause of pressure overload.
